CLEVELAND, OHIO – Federal Equipment Company, a reliable resource for pharmaceutical processing and equipment, will host four consecutive weekly auctions for the sale of cannabis and pharmaceutical lab, process, and packaging equipment over the coming month. Online bidding will take place for each auction. 

The first auction, featuring surplus pharmaceutical processing and support equipment, will take place on March 17, 2020, in Huntsville, Alabama and will be held in conjunction with Capital Recovery Group (CRG), Heritage Global Partners, and PPL Group LLC. Asset highlights include a 2015 Gemco 150 cu. ft. Stainless Steel Double Cone Blender.

From March 18 to 24, 2020, Federal Equipment Company will host a pharmaceutical processing and packaging equipment auction in Cleveland, Ohio with The Proxio Group, Ltd., featuring over 200 lots. Inspections will take place by appointment only.

On March 30 – April 2, 2020, interested parties can bid on equipment originally owned by a major cannabis company. Held in Quebec, Canada with The Proxio Group, Ltd., the auction features assets including an Unused Capmatic Monobloc Synergy Patriot Model FCL Filler Line and an Eden Extraction Unit.

The final auction, taking place on April 7–8, 2020, will feature surplus pharmaceutical tablet and capsule production and packaging equipment from UPM Pharmaceuticals, an award-winning CMO. The auction will be held in Bristol, Tennessee in conjunction with Heritage Global Partners. Asset highlights include a Heritage Qualicaps LiqFil Super 40 Capsule Filler.
